Transaction e63ea2cdf74064480c91cdb84bbccd7396139cb49e357734851199dbca0d41b2

1 Input
2 Outputs
  • e63ea2cdf74064480c91cdb84bbccd7396139cb49e357734851199dbca0d41b2:0
  • value  3830862
    address  1MJVv59xdxd8hdfXodnDhRPFTc54PCYYBR
  • e63ea2cdf74064480c91cdb84bbccd7396139cb49e357734851199dbca0d41b2:1
  • value  62545
    address  19RiGwY2as74wHRTpEGMvQP9NHGEAEgUXh